Responsibilities

Join an established and dynamic team on the Hematology/Oncology unit at Ronald Reagan Medical Center. As a Nurse Practitioner on this service, you can make a difference in our patient and families lives! Within a collaborative environment, the Nurse Practitioner (NP) is responsible for providing/coordinating patient clinical care for patients with leukemia, lymphoma, myeloma, and other hematologic malignancies, including those undergoing stem cell transplantation, CAR T-Cell therapy, and clinical trials.

In this interdependent role you will ensure quality of patient care by implementing clinical protocols following standards of care practice guidelines, policies and procedures. By using the SPs the NP is able to change treatment regimen after observing signs and symptoms of illness, reactions to treatment, general behavior and physical condition and determines if they are abnormal findings (Ca Nursing Practice Act, subsection(b) of Section 2725).

The NP will provide and coordinate the care of patients, provide patient/family education, promote safe continuity of care. The NP also participates in interdisciplinary and clinical rounds, provides education and support, as well as makes appropriate referrals.

Job Qualifications
  • CA RN and CA NP License - required
  • MSN/ DNP in Adult Acute Care (AG- ACNP) NP Specialty - required
  • National Certification in AG- ACNP Specialty - required
  • BLS certification from American Red Cross or American Heart Association - required
  • NP, State of CA NP Furnishing with Schedule II, Additional: NPI #, DEA #, Enrollment in PECOS, Enrollment in CURES - required
  • RN or APP Oncology experience - preferred
  • Previous NP experience - required
  • Ability to establish and maintain cooperative and collaborative working relationships with administrative, clinical and academic personnel - required
  • Skill in working independently and following through with minimum direction - required
  • Ability to set priorities - required
  • Document patient care in a concise and comprehensive manner - required
